Component detection and management using relationships
US-2024187308-A1 · Jun 6, 2024 · US
US2016081103A1 · US · A1
| Field | Value |
|---|---|
| Publication number | US-2016081103-A1 |
| Application number | US-201514951629-A |
| Country | US |
| Kind code | A1 |
| Filing date | Nov 25, 2015 |
| Priority date | May 31, 2013 |
| Publication date | Mar 17, 2016 |
| Grant date | — |
A practical reading order for non-experts. Skip the full description unless you need deep technical detail.
What the patent document calls the invention.
A short plain-language summary of the technical disclosure.
Who owns or filed the patent and who is credited as inventor.
Filing, priority, publication, and grant dates set the timeline.
The legal scope of protection — read this for what is actually claimed.
Technology tags used to group this patent with similar filings.
Prior art links and similar publications in this corpus.
Official abstract text for this publication.
Embodiments of the present invention provide a method and apparatus for adjusting physical resource, where the method includes: collecting load information of a control plane CP and a user plane UP, and calculating, according to the corresponding load information, to obtain a load of the CP and a load of the UP; calculating a quantity of to-be-adjusted physical resources in the case that the load of the CP and the load of the UP meet a preset balancing adjustment condition; and adjusting physical resources of the CP and the UP according to the quantity of to-be-adjusted physical resources. By means of the present invention, a physical resource can be adjusted and allocated automatically according to load statuses of a CP and a UP, so that balancing a load of a device, promoting usage of the device, and reducing a possibility that the CP and the UP are overloaded.
Opening claim text (preview).
What is claimed is: 1 . A method for adjusting a physical resource, comprising: collecting load information of a control plane (CP) from a CP board, collecting load information of a user plane (UP) from a UP board, and obtaining, a CP workload according to the load information of the CP, and a UP workload according to the load information of the UP; calculating a quantity of to-be-adjusted physical resources in the case that the CP workload and the UP workload meet a preset balancing adjustment condition; and adjusting physical resources of the CP and the UP according to the quantity of to-be-adjusted physical resources. 2 . The method according to claim 1 , wherein the adjusting physical resources of the CP and the UP according to the quantity of to-be-adjusted physical resources comprises: automatically adjusting the physical resources of the CP and the UP according to the quantity of to-be-adjusted physical resources; or sending adjustment instruction information according to the quantity of to-be-adjusted physical resources, to instruct a user to adjust the physical resources of the CP and the UP according to the quantity of to-be-adjusted physical resources. 3 . The method according to claim 1 , wherein the collecting load information of a CP from a CP board, collecting load information of a UP from a UP board, and obtaining, a CP workload according to the load information of the CP, and a UP workload according to the load information of the UP comprises: collecting the load information of the CP in a preset time cycle from the CP board, collecting the load information of the UP in the preset time cycle from the UP board, and obtaining at least one CP load capacity according to the load information of the CP in the preset time cycle, and at least one UP load capacity according to the load information of the UP in the preset time cycle, wherein the load information comprises any one or more of the following: CPU usage, a quantity of users, and throughput; and determining a maximum value in the at least one CP load capacity or an average value of the at least one CP load capacity as the CP workload, and determining a maximum value in the at least one UP load capacity or an average value of the at least one UP load capacity as the UP workload. 4 . The method according to claim 1 , wherein the calculating a quantity of to-be-adjusted physical resources in the case that the CP workload and the UP workload meet a preset balancing adjustment condition comprises: determining, in the case that the CP workload and the UP workload meet the preset balancing adjustment condition, a quantity of CP physical resources currently allocated to the CP and a quantity of UP physical resources currently allocated to the UP; and calculating the quantity of to-be-adjusted physical resources according to the quantity of CP physical resources currently allocated to the CP, the CP workload, the quantity of UP physical resources currently allocated to the UP, and the UP workload. 5 . The method according to claim 4 , wherein the calculating a quantity of to-be-adjusted physical resources comprises: calculating the quantity of to-be-adjusted physical resources, so that an absolute value of a difference between a first load value and a second load value is within a preset range threshold; or calculating the quantity of to-be-adjusted physical resources, so that a ratio of a first load value and a second load value is within a preset range threshold; wherein the first load value is obtained by sharing a current total workload of the CP on each CP physical resource that is obtained after the adjusting is performed according to the quantity of to-be-adjusted physical resources, the second load value is obtained by sharing a current total workload of the UP on each UP physical resource that is obtained after the adjusting is performed according to the quantity of to-be-adjusted physical resources. 6 . The method according to claim 1 , wherein that the CP workload and the UP workload meet the preset balancing adjustment condition comprises: an absolute value of a difference between the CP workload and the UP workload is beyond a preset range threshold; or a ratio of the CP workload and the UP workload is beyond a preset range threshold. 7 . The method according to claim 1 , wherein the adjusting physical resources of the CP and the UP according to the quantity of to-be-adjusted physical resources comprises: in the case that the CP workload is smaller than the UP workload, changing a logic type of boards, which are in boards of the CP and whose quantity is indicated by the quantity of to-be-adjusted physical resources, into a UP logic type to implement a UP function; or in the case that the UP workload is smaller than the CP workload, changing a logic type of boards, which are in boards of the UP and whose quantity is indicated by the quantity of to-be-adjusted physical resources, into a CP logic type to implement a CP function. 8 . The method according to claim 1 , wherein the adjusting physical resources of the CP and the UP according to the quantity of to-be-adjusted physical resources comprises: in the case that the CP workload is smaller than the UP workload, modifying a software configuration, deleting, according to the modified software configuration, CP software instances whose quantity corresponds to the quantity of to-be-adjusted physical resources, and creating, on physical resources that become idle, UP software instances whose quantity corresponds to the quantity of to-be-adjusted physical resources; or in the case that the UP workload is smaller than the CP workload, modifying a software configuration, deleting, according to the modified software configuration, UP software instances whose quantity corresponds to the quantity of to-be-adjusted physical resources, and creating, on physical resources that become idle, CP software instances whose quantity corresponds to the quantity of to-be-adjusted physical resources. 9 . The method according to claim 1 , wherein the adjusting physical resources of the CP and the UP according to the quantity of to-be-adjusted physical resources comprises: in the case that the CP workload is smaller than the UP workload, reducing, according to the quantity of to-be-adjusted physical resources, a quantity of physical resources used by CP software instances, and allocating, to UP software instances for use, physical resources whose quantity corresponds to the quantity of to-be-adjusted physical resources that become idle; or in the case that the UP workload is smaller than the CP workload, reducing, according to the quantity of to-be-adjusted physical resources, a quantity of physical resources used by UP software instances, and allocating, to CP software instances for use, physical resources whose quantity corresponds to the quantity of to-be-adjusted physical resources that become idle. 10 . An apparatus for adjusting a physical resource, comprises a memory and at least one processor coupled to the memory, the memory including instructions executable by the at least one processor for performing the step of: collecting load information of a control plane (CP) from a CP board, collect load information of a user plane (UP) from a UP board, and obtain a CP workload according to the load information of the CP, and a UP workload according to the load information of the UP; and calculating a quantity of to-be-adjusted physical resources in the case that the CP workload and the UP workload meet a preset balancing adjustment condition; and adjusting physical resources of the CP and the UP according to the quantity of to-be-adjusted physical resources.
Network management architectures or arrangements · CPC title
Out-of-band transfers · CPC title
using measured or perceived quality · CPC title
Electricity · mapped topic
Threshold monitoring · CPC title
Related publications grouped by family.
Answers are generated from the same data shown on this page.